About Our Technology Environment
- Our solutions are developed on a fully cloud-native platform that accommodates web and mobile app interfaces, supports multiple languages, and is tailored to meet the specific requirements of various countries and healthcare specialties. We are modularizing our platform within a distributed architecture through reusable components.
- Our technology stack includes Rails, TypeScript, Java, Python, Kotlin, Swift, and React Native.
